The Contract Conundrum
Personally, I find it fascinating how contract negotiations can become such a delicate dance in the NFL. Lamar Jackson, who represents himself, and the Ravens have been tight-lipped about the ongoing talks, which is a strategic move but also adds to the mystery. The last time Jackson was up for an extension, he sought a fully guaranteed contract, a bold ask that could be on the table again.
One detail that stands out is the Ravens' eagerness to get a deal done this offseason, which suggests a sense of urgency. However, with Jackson's contract restructured and a hefty cap hit in 2027, the situation becomes more complex. The no-tag clause adds an interesting twist, potentially giving Jackson more leverage.
A History of Negotiation Challenges
If we delve into history, we find that Jackson and the Ravens have a track record of prolonged negotiations. The 2022 talks resulted in a last-minute agreement, which could be a pattern or a sign of underlying issues. The fact that Jackson requested a trade previously raises questions about his long-term commitment to Baltimore.
